Calorie-burning: it takes 67 minutes of walking to burn off 240 calories from one taco
A breakfast taco can be a great way to start the day, but it's important to be mindful of the calorie content. A typical breakfast taco can contain around 281 calories for three tacos, which means each taco is around 94 calories. That's not including any extra toppings or fillings you might add, which could increase the calorie count.
Now, let's talk about calorie-burning. Walking is a fantastic way to improve your health and burn off those taco calories. The number of calories you burn depends on various factors, including your weight, walking speed, terrain, and the duration of your walk. For example, a person weighing 220 pounds can burn about 250 calories in 30 minutes and 500 calories in an hour of walking. On the other hand, a person weighing 140 pounds at a brisk pace may burn about 160 calories in 30 minutes.
To put it into perspective, assuming a walking speed of 3.0 mph, a 35-year-old female who weighs 150 pounds and walks for 67 minutes will burn approximately 240 calories. That's about the same as the calories in one taco!
It's important to note that everyone's calorie burn rate is different, and factors such as basal metabolic rate (BMR), which takes into account age, sex, height, and weight, also play a role. Additionally, walking on an incline or incorporating intervals of brisk walking or jogging can increase the number of calories burned.

Low-calorie tortillas: Mr. Tortilla offers 15-calorie tortillas
The calorie count of breakfast tacos varies, but one source suggests that three breakfast tacos can amount to 281 calories in total. The calorie count of breakfast tacos is influenced by the type of tortilla used, among other ingredients.
Mr. Tortilla offers low-calorie tortillas that can help reduce the overall calorie count of breakfast tacos. These tortillas are marketed as a healthier alternative to traditional tortillas, with each tortilla containing only 15 calories. They are designed to accommodate a variety of fillings while keeping the calorie count low.
Mr. Tortilla's low-calorie tortillas are part of the company's mission to create a "guilt-free" tortilla option for taco lovers. The tortillas are keto-friendly, diabetic-friendly, and suitable for low-carb diets. They are crafted with attention to taste and nutrition, offering a chewy texture and a variety of flavors, including pico de gallo, multigrain, and spicy.
The low-calorie tortillas by Mr. Tortilla have received positive reviews from customers who appreciate their taste, texture, and health benefits. Some customers have praised the tortillas for helping them manage their blood sugar levels without sacrificing flavor. However, it is important to note that these tortillas are smaller in size, measuring about 4 inches across, which contributes to their low calorie count.
While Mr. Tortilla's 15-calorie tortillas can be a great option for those seeking lower-calorie alternatives, it's worth considering the overall cost and availability. Some customers have noted that these tortillas can be pricey, and issues with expiration dates and product handling have been reported in some cases. Nonetheless, Mr. Tortilla's low-calorie tortillas offer a unique option for those looking to indulge in tacos while maintaining a calorie-conscious diet.
